Whats this about all the rain? How does it affect the fish?

Jake, The rain will pull the fish into the rivers from the ocean and bays. It also makes the rivers almost impossible to fish, but as the flooding recedes you better be on the river, because it's game time! Short term it's bad for fishing, long term it is really-really good.
